    \par\selectlanguage{english}\textbf{Abstract}
       Test  suite generation for Finite State Machines (FSM) has been
       largely  investigated.  Some  of the previous work in this area
       found   necessary,  but  not  sufficient,  conditions  for  the 
       automatic  generation  of test suites for this class of models.
       Yet  other set of previous studies obtained sufficient, but not
       necessary,  conditions for the same problem. Many earlier works
       imposed  several  conditions  upon  the specification or on the
       implementation   models.   Here,   we  describe  necessary  and 
       sufficient   conditions   for   the   automatic  generation  of 
       $m$-complete   test   suites   when   the   specification   and  
       implementation  are  modeled  as  FSMs. Further, we impose only
       weak  \emph{a  priori}  restrictions  on  the  models,  such as
       determinism  and  completeness  of implementation models. We do
       not require reduced models nor complete specifications.
